ASSume that the car is a "euro" version? USA 500's were 1984-85 only

Some shops shy away from euro cars..as some of the conversions to USA specs leave a lot to desire.

Also some insurance companies have problems with the 14 digit VIN.

In California the emissions might present a problem.
